Ballot Boxes Opened, PKS Seat Decreased in Lampung DPRD

JAKARTA, Public Relations of the Constitutional Court—Vote acquisition of the Prosperous Justice Party (PKS) decreased in TPS (polling station) 2 Margorejo Village, South Metro Sub-district of Lampung Province. This was due to the opening of ballot boxes by the Sub-district Election Committee (PPK).

"[Due to] the opening of the ballot boxes at TPS 2 in Margorejo Village, South Metro Sub-district during the plenary vote count, PKS’s witnesses expressed objection," said PKS’s attorney, Sidik Effendi, during the hearing of DPR-DPRD (House of Representatives-Regional Legislative Council) election results dispute (PHPU) of Lampung Province electoral district (dapil)on Wednesday (10/7/2019) at the Panel Courtroom on the fourth floor of the Constitutional Court. The preliminary examination of petition No. 06-08-09/PHPU.DPR-DPRD/XVII/2019 was carried out by the panel of justices led by Constitutional Justices Aswanto with two panel members, Justices Saldi Isra and Manahan M. P. Sitompul.

Sidik said that PKS witnesses objected because the C1 form belonging to PKS (Petitioner) and the C1 Plano and C1 forms belonging to the Elections Supervisory Committee (Panwaslu) had the same contents and there were no objection forms or special events recorded during the calculation process at the PPK level.

"PPK should have explained the procedure and/or match the discrepancy in the recapitulation of the vote acquisition with the Regency/Municipality C1-Plano-DPRD form, not by opening the ballot boxes and recounting the ballot papers," Sidik said.

According to PKS, opening the ballot box is a violation of the procedure. The ballot papers should only be kept by PPK. However, several witnesses of the contesting political parties also kept ballot papers. After those ballot papers were taken by the witnesses, they were punched out, which resulted in the addition to the National Awakening Party’s (PKB) votes by one vote. The vote inflation to PKB decreased PKS’s seats in the Lampung DPRD.

Meanwhile, the petition of the Berkarya Party questions fraud in the DPRD election in Pandeglang Electoral District (Dapil) 5. According to the attorney of the Berkarya Party, Martha Dinata, the fraud caused decreased vote acquisition of the Petitioner and increased votes for the National Mandate Party (PAN).

Meanwhile, the Hanura Party through attorney Dirzi Zaidan stated that there was a miscalculation in the Election of South Tangerang Municipality DPRD candidates. According to Dirzi, the miscalculation occurred in East Ciputat Sub-district, including Rempoa Village, Rengas Sub-district, and Cirendeu Sub-district.

"As a result of the miscalculation, the votes for the Hanura Party decreased and, on the other hand, the votes of the National Awakening Party increased," said Dirzi. (Nano Tresna Arfana/NRA)
